Color Analysis Summary

Color #8D99AA, historically referred to as Dark Gray, is a beautifully balanced color tone. Mathematically, in the RGB (Red, Green, Blue) spectrum, this color is formulated by mixing 55% red, 60% green, and 67% blue. These digital components translate to exact numerical values of Red: 141, Green: 153, and Blue: 170. In terms of web formatting, this exact tone is declared in stylesheets using the hex code #8D99AA. For designers working with cylindrical coordinates, its HSL values are mapped to a hue angle of 215°, a saturation of 15%, and a lightness index of 61%. In the HSV (Hue, Saturation, Value) model, it retains a brightness value of 67%. Because of its specific lightness, this tone offers distinct visual contrast properties.
